Transaction 32600086fe5ae6008e4aef0c801eb18ba8c611d95b59bd33bfdceb85e12ceb39
1 Input
1 Output
-
32600086fe5ae6008e4aef0c801eb18ba8c611d95b59bd33bfdceb85e12ceb39:0
- value
- 1504893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6acbefb8ac7e162a37d7b92e01c148832e0685fa OP_EQUAL
- address
- 3BRhrdP63qKNaoNbokPjasek5XT82cgfKL